13 Alert Traffic: 2 total freeway closures among traffic backups happening this weekend


HOUSTON, Texas (KTRK) — The Texas Department of Transportation says Houston drivers can expect two total freeway closures this weekend.

I-69 Southwest Freeway

On the Southwest Freeway, all northbound lanes from Bellaire Boulevard to Chimney Rock will be shut down until 5 a.m. on Monday.

As a detour, drivers can take the exit ramp to Chimney Rock and enter the I-69 northbound lanes through the entrance ramp from Chimney Rock.

Additionally, the northbound entrance ramp from Westpark Tollway will be closed until Monday at 5 a.m.

I-45 Gulf Freeway

On the Gulf Freeway, all southbound lanes from Tellepsen to Wayside will be closed until 5 a.m. on Sunday. You can take the frontage road and use the next available entrance ramp to access I-45.

Then on Saturday, the northbound lanes along the same stretch will close at 5 p.m. TxDOT says they’ll reopen by Monday morning.

I-610 East Loop

The East Loop northbound lanes from Market Street to I-10 East and the East Loop connector ramp to I-10 East will both be closed until 5 a.m. Monday.

Traffic will continue on I-610 northbound exit at Wallisville. Drivers can U-turn back to I-610 southbound and take the I-10 direct connectors.
